points of interest

Pon pon ranunculus is a marvel in breeding, having large, stunning blooms with uniquely ruffled petals on sturdy stems. Trilly has papery green and yellow petals tinged with orange. Blooms late spring to early summer from neat mounds with parsley-like foliage. Popular cut flower, especially for weddings.

general care

Grow in excellently draining soil in full sun, supplying medium moisture. Deadhead spent flowers to encourage additional blooms. After corms become dormant, dig, cut off tops, dry and store, covered, in a dry medium like peat moss, in a cool location.

Common Names | Pon Pon Trilly Ranunculus
Botanical Name | Ranunculus asiaticus ‘Pon Pon Trilly’
Family | Ranunculaceae
Type | Corm/perennial
Origin | Garden (NE Africa, E Mediterranean, SW Asia parentage)
Zone | 8-10
Flower Height | 1-2’
Flower Diameter | 4”
